2.(8 points) (CHALLENGING STEP) Find the 3 accounting entries that happen in the Purchase to Pay Process and do screen prints of them to attach to your homework document (hint: Use Transaction Code MB03, FB03, Accounts Payable Subsidiary ledger detail). These entries will show you the debits and credits that happened “behind the scenes”. Do a screen print of each of them as follows. PART A: (2 points) Show what happens when we receive the goods. PART B: (2 points) Show the accounting entry when we book the accounts payable invoice. PART C: (2 points) Show the accounting entry when we pay the invoice from the vendor. PART D: (2 points) Explain how the accounting is integrated with the business processes in your own words.
Answer:
A.
B.
C.
D.
When we receive the goods, inventory ledger increases and the offsetting entry--GR/IR account also increases. When invoice has come, account payable increases and GR/IR account decreases. When we pay the invoice, Bank account decreases and account payable decreases.
